I have the Emeril Air Fryer so your times may vary (just keep tabs on the time until you find that perfect time for yours).

Ingredients:
-8 boneless, skinless chicken thighs
-1/4 cup soy sauce
-3 tablespoons balsamic vinegar (I use and LOVE Pasolivo Aged Balsamic Vinegar HERE)
-2 tablespoons honey
-1 teaspoon chili powder
-1 teaspoon roasted onion powder
-1 teaspoon onion powder

Directions:
Marinade chicken for 30-90 minutes.


Place chicken in Air Fryer and cook at 350 degrees for 15-20 minutes. Typically I can cook four at a time in the Air Fryer basket. This is the perfect time for my air fryer and I don't even flip them at all.


Enjoy with white rice and green beans or any sides you prefer.
